Sažetak
The paper proposes simple electromagnetic sensor based on shorted stacked patches and provides study of its performance in comparison with commercially available standard sensor. The calibration curve was obtained across the whole operating (GSM 900) bandwidth and measurement comparison of the reference and test sensor with real GSM signals was provided. The sensitivity of the proposed sensor to various relative positions in space was also analyzed. The possibility of simultaneous measurement of field components was discussed.
